Marquette receives $5 million grant to help children with orthopedic disabilities
Marquette University’s College of Engineering recently received a $4.75 million grant from the U.S. Department of Education for being named a national Rehabilitation Engineering Research Center.
Speechtails forms strategic partnership to help home schooled children
Elm Grove-based SpeechTails.com, an online speech learning program recently partnered with Wisconsin WorldWide IDEA to provide children who are home schooled access to speech therapy and learning programs.
Initial findings on region’s creative economy released
The Cultural Alliance of Greater Milwaukee recently announced initial findings about the value of Southeastern Wisconsin’s creative industries.
